Cecil B. DeMille's The Greatest Show on Earth is generally considered to be the worst film to win Best Picture. It is believed that the film beat the picture most critics was the best film of the year- High Noon- because of the "Red Scare" that infected the United States at the time.

Gene Kelly only won a single Oscar- and it was an honorary one. Sadly it was destroyed after a fire swept through Mr. Kelly's house. He was presented with a replacement statuette by the Academy at the 1984 Oscar ceremony.
